The Zimbabwe Electoral Commission will conduct a mobile Biometric Voter Registration exercise from the 12th of March 2023 to 21 March 2023.
The election management body recently announced that exercise saying the centres will open everyday including weekends.
Here reads the statement:
MOBILE BIOMETRIC VOTER REGISTRATION (BVR) CENTRES FOR HARMONISED ELECTIONS
It is hereby notified for general information that the Zimbabwe Electoral Commission will be carrying out a mobile Biometric Voter Registration (BVR) exercise from 12 March to 21 March 2023 in preparation for the Harmonised Elections.
The centres will open from 0700hours to 1700hours, everyday including weekends.
Documents required for registration are: a) National Identity Card (metal, plastic or waiting pass with holder’s picture) or b) Valid Zimbabwean passport and c) Proof of residence Only Zimbabwean citizens who are 18 years and above qualify to register.
Please note that the category of persons whose national IDs are inscribed “ALIEN” eligible to register should have long Birth Certificates that indicate that:
They were born in or outside Zimbabwe but one of their parents are citizens of Zimbabwe or
They were born in Zimbabwe and one or both of their parents are citizens of a Southern African Development Community (SADC) country and that they were ordinarily resident in Zimbabwe on the day of the publication of the Constitution on 22 May 2013.
